21xrx.com
2024-09-17 03:58:45 Tuesday
登录
文章检索 我的文章 写文章
如何用C语言输出三角形
2023-06-15 17:51:49 深夜i     --     --
C语言 循环语句 条件语句 输出图形 等边三角形

在C语言中,我们可以使用循环语句和条件语句来输出各种图形,包括三角形。下面是一个简单的示例程序,可以输出一个等边三角形:


#include

int main() {

  int i, j, k;

  int n = 5; // 三角形的高度

  for (i = 1; i <= n; i++) {

    for (j = 1; j <= n - i; j++) {

      printf(" "); // 输出空格

    }

    for (k = 1; k <= 2 * i - 1; k++) {

      printf("*"); // 输出星号

    }

    printf("\n"); // 换行

  }

  return 0;

}

上面的程序定义了三个变量i、j和k,分别代表行号、输出空格的个数和输出星号的个数。程序中还定义了一个变量n,代表三角形的高度。在循环中,通过输出空格和星号实现了等边三角形的输出。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复